Introduction
Get ready to take back your social media feeds on Reclaim Social Day, happening on Feb. 6! This day was first established in 2017 by a group of social media professionals who wanted to promote positivity and kindness online. With the rise of cyberbullying and negative content on social media, this day serves as a reminder to use our platforms for good and spread love, support, and uplifting messages. So let's join in and make the internet a happier place – one post at a time!

How to Celebrate Reclaim Social Day
1
Organize a social media detox day
Encourage your friends and family to take a break from social media on Reclaim Social Day. Plan a day full of fun activities that don't involve technology and enjoy some quality time together offline.
2
Spread positivity on social media
Use Reclaim Social Day as an opportunity to spread positivity and kindness on social media. Share uplifting posts, compliment others, and use hashtags like #ReclaimSocial to join in on the movement.
3
Host a discussion about responsible social media usage
Gather your friends and colleagues for a discussion about responsible social media usage. Share tips on how to use social media in a positive and productive way, and brainstorm ways to make a difference online.
4
Volunteer at a local nonprofit
Spend the day giving back to your community by volunteering at a local nonprofit organization. Use social media to raise awareness about the cause and encourage others to get involved as well.
5
Host a social media-free game night
Invite your friends over for a game night, but with a twist - no phones or social media allowed! This is a great way to disconnect and have some fun without the distractions of technology.
Why We Love Reclaim Social Day
It's a day to make a positive impact
Reclaim Social Day encourages people to use social media for good and spread positivity. This is an important reminder that we have the power to make a difference with our online presence, and it's a great opportunity to engage in meaningful conversations and support others.
It raises awareness for important causes
On this day, many people use their platforms to advocate for causes and organizations they care about. This brings attention to important issues and can inspire others to get involved or donate to a cause they believe in.
It promotes using social media for good
In today's society, social media often gets a bad reputation for fostering negativity and spreading false information. Reclaim Social Day reminds us that we can use these platforms for good by promoting kindness, compassion, and positive change.
